A man weighing 80 kg gets into an elevator. The elevator starts moving upward with an acceleration of 2 m/s2. What is the reacti

on force exerted by the floor of the elevator on the man? A) 388 N B) 624 N C) 763 N D) 944 N

The reaction force exerted by the floor of the elevator on the man is D.944 N

Step-by-step explanation:

When the elevator is accelerating upwards at 2 m/s² there occurs a fictitious force acting downwards to produce a downward acceleration of 2 m/s².

The formula to apply here is ;

Weight due to gravity=mg where m is mass of the man and g is acceleration due to gravity.

Due to additional downward acceleration the total acceleration downwards will be : 9.8+2 = 11.8 m/s²

The man weighs down on the elevator floor with a force of ;

F=m(a+g) where m is mass of man, a is acceleration

F=80( 9.8+2)

F=80(11.8)= 944 N

The reaction force by the floor of the elevator is thus 944 N
